Find Caterers in your area.
                            
                            Arranging a Funeral help to find services you need both now and in the future.
                            
                                
                                                                    
                                
                                    
                                    - 
                                        
                                            Hamrow                                        
                                    
- 
                                        
                                            Hamsey                                        
                                    
- 
                                        
                                            Hamsey Green                                        
                                    
- 
                                        
                                            Hamshill                                        
                                    
- 
                                        
                                            Hamstall Ridware                                        
                                    
- 
                                        
                                            Hamstead                                        
                                    
- 
                                        
                                            Hamstead Marshall                                        
                                    
- 
                                        
                                            Hamsterley, County Durham                                        
                                    
- 
                                        
                                            Hamsterley, County Durham                                        
                                    
- 
                                        
                                            Hamstreet                                        
                                    
- 
                                        
                                            Hamworthy                                        
                                    
- 
                                        
                                            Hanbury, Staffordshire                                        
                                    
- 
                                        
                                            Hanbury, Worcestershire                                        
                                    
- 
                                        
                                            Hanbury Woodend                                        
                                    
- 
                                        
                                            Hanby                                        
                                    
- 
                                        
                                            Hanchett Village                                        
                                    
- 
                                        
                                            Hanchurch                                        
                                    
- 
                                        
                                            Hand and Pen                                        
                                    
- 
                                        
                                            Hand Green                                        
                                    
- 
                                        
                                            Handbridge                                        
                                    
- 
                                        
                                            Handcross                                        
                                    
- 
                                        
                                            Handforth                                        
                                    
- 
                                        
                                            Handless                                        
                                    
- 
                                        
                                            Handley, Cheshire                                        
                                    
- 
                                        
                                            Handley, Derbyshire                                        
                                    
- 
                                        
                                            Handley Green                                        
                                    
- 
                                        
                                            Handsacre                                        
                                    
- 
                                        
                                            Handside                                        
                                    
- 
                                        
                                            Handsworth, South Yorkshire                                        
                                    
- 
                                        
                                            Handsworth, West Midlands                                        
                                    
- 
                                        
                                            Handsworth Wood                                        
                                    
- 
                                        
                                            Handy Cross, Buckinghamshire                                        
                                    
- 
                                        
                                            Handy Cross, Somerset                                        
                                    
- 
                                        
                                            Hanford, Dorset                                        
                                    
- 
                                        
                                            Hanford, Staffordshire                                        
                                    
- 
                                        
                                            Hangersley                                        
                                    
- 
                                        
                                            Hanging Bank                                        
                                    
- 
                                        
                                            Hanging Heaton                                        
                                    
- 
                                        
                                            Hanging Houghton                                        
                                    
- 
                                        
                                            Hanging Langford                                        
                                    
- 
                                        
                                            Hangingshaw, Dumfries and Galloway                                        
                                    
- 
                                        
                                            Hangingshaw, Scottish Borders                                        
                                    
- 
                                        
                                            Hangleton, East Sussex                                        
                                    
- 
                                        
                                            Hangleton, West Sussex                                        
                                    
- 
                                        
                                            Hangsman Hill                                        
                                    
- 
                                        
                                            Hanham                                        
                                    
- 
                                        
                                            Hanham Green                                        
                                    
- 
                                        
                                            Hankelow                                        
                                    
- 
                                        
                                            Hankerton                                        
                                    
- 
                                        
                                            Hankham                                        
                                    
- 
                                        
                                            Hanley                                        
                                    
- 
                                        
                                            Hanley Castle                                        
                                    
- 
                                        
                                            Hanley Child                                        
                                    
- 
                                        
                                            Hanley Swan                                        
                                    
- 
                                        
                                            Hanley William                                        
                                    
- 
                                        
                                            Hanlith                                        
                                    
- 
                                        
                                            Hanmer                                        
                                    
- 
                                        
                                            Hannaford                                        
                                    
- 
                                        
                                            Hannafore                                        
                                    
- 
                                        
                                            Hannah                                        
                                    
- 
                                        
                                            Hanningfields Green                                        
                                    
- 
                                        
                                            Hannington, Hampshire                                        
                                    
- 
                                        
                                            Hannington, Northamptonshire                                        
                                    
- 
                                        
                                            Hannington, Wiltshire                                        
                                    
- 
                                        
                                            Hannington Wick                                        
                                    
- 
                                        
                                            Hanscombe End                                        
                                    
- 
                                        
                                            Hansel                                        
                                    
- 
                                        
                                            Hansel Village                                        
                                    
- 
                                        
                                            Hansley Cross                                        
                                    
- 
                                        
                                            Hanslope                                        
                                    
- 
                                        
                                            Hanthorpe                                        
                                    
- 
                                        
                                            Hanwell, Greater London (Ealing)                                        
                                    
- 
                                        
                                            Hanwell, Oxfordshire                                        
                                    
- 
                                        
                                            Hanwood                                        
                                    
- 
                                        
                                            Hanwood Bank                                        
                                    
- 
                                        
                                            Hanworth, Berkshire                                        
                                    
- 
                                        
                                            Hanworth, Greater London (Richmond upon Thames)                                        
                                    
- 
                                        
                                            Hanworth, Norfolk                                        
                                    
- 
                                        
                                            Happisburgh                                        
                                    
- 
                                        
                                            Happisburgh Common                                        
                                    
- 
                                        
                                            Hapsford, Cheshire                                        
                                    
- 
                                        
                                            Hapsford, Somerset                                        
                                    
- 
                                        
                                            Hapton, Lancashire                                        
                                    
- 
                                        
                                            Hapton, Norfolk                                        
                                    
- 
                                        
                                            Harberton                                        
                                    
- 
                                        
                                            Harbertonford                                        
                                    
- 
                                        
                                            Harbledown                                        
                                    
- 
                                        
                                            Harborne                                        
                                    
- 
                                        
                                            Harborough Magna                                        
                                    
- 
                                        
                                            Harborough Parva                                        
                                    
- 
                                        
                                            Harbottle                                        
                                    
- 
                                        
                                            Harbour Heights                                        
                                    
- 
                                        
                                            Harbour Village                                        
                                    
- 
                                        
                                            Harbourland                                        
                                    
- 
                                        
                                            Harbourneford                                        
                                    
- 
                                        
                                            Harbours Hill                                        
                                    
- 
                                        
                                            Harbridge                                        
                                    
- 
                                        
                                            Harbridge Green                                        
                                    
- 
                                        
                                            Harburn                                        
                                    
- 
                                        
                                            Harbury                                        
                                    
- 
                                        
                                            Harby, Leicestershire                                        
                                    
- 
                                        
                                            Harby, Nottinghamshire                                        
                                    
- 
                                        
                                            Harcombe, Devon                                        
                                    
- 
                                        
                                            Harcombe, Devon                                        
                                    
- 
                                        
                                            Harcombe Bottom                                        
                                    
- 
                                        
                                            Harcourt                                        
                                    
- 
                                        
                                            Harcourt Hill                                        
                                    
- 
                                        
                                            Hardeicke                                        
                                    
- 
                                        
                                            Harden, South Yorkshire                                        
                                    
- 
                                        
                                            Harden, West Midlands                                        
                                    
- 
                                        
                                            Harden, West Yorkshire                                        
                                    
- 
                                        
                                            Harden Park                                        
                                    
- 
                                        
                                            Hardendale                                        
                                    
- 
                                        
                                            Hardgate, Aberdeenshire                                        
                                    
- 
                                        
                                            Hardgate, Dumfries and Galloway                                        
                                    
- 
                                        
                                            Hardgate, North Yorkshire                                        
                                    
- 
                                        
                                            Hardgate, West Dunbartonshire                                        
                                    
- 
                                        
                                            Hardham                                        
                                    
- 
                                        
                                            Hardhorn                                        
                                    
- 
                                        
                                            Hardingham                                        
                                    
- 
                                        
                                            Hardings Booth                                        
                                    
- 
                                        
                                            Hardings Wood                                        
                                    
- 
                                        
                                            Hardingstone                                        
                                    
- 
                                        
                                            Hardington                                        
                                    
- 
                                        
                                            Hardington Mandeville                                        
                                    
- 
                                        
                                            Hardington Marsh                                        
                                    
- 
                                        
                                            Hardington Moor                                        
                                    
- 
                                        
                                            Hardisworthy                                        
                                    
- 
                                        
                                            Hardley                                        
                                    
- 
                                        
                                            Hardley Street